Two things I can think of that may be factors, whether or not they make complete logical sense.

1. Fragmentation

2. Prevalence of Mac Book Pro as dev machines.

1. fragmentation is very real but not actually a problem and very manageable for 90% of apps.

2. The Android development sdk works just fine on Mac OS. I would argue that certain parts of the Eclipse+ADB combination are actually more developer friendly than Xcode.

